Chamberlayne Arms

Chamberlayne Arms

105 High Street, Eastleigh SO50 5LS

Real Ale Available
Lunchtime Meals
Traditional Pub Games

This pub is located just to the south of Eastleigh's Swan Centre. The décor is up-market and modern, yet traditionally styled. Darts and pool complement the sports displayed on many TVs around the pub. Live music is performed occasionally. One beer on rotation selected from Courage Directors; Lancaster Bomber and Ringwood Old Thumper (all from Marston's owned breweries) The main bus station, 530m walking through Swan Centre, has all Eastleigh services.

Cricketers Arms

Cricketers Arms

232 Chestnut Avenue, Eastleigh SO53 3HN

Real Ale Available
Karaoke
Cask Marque Accredited

A popular pub (especially in Summer) located on the outskirts of Eastleigh and just under a mile from M27 J5. Very spacious inside with a rustic feel and a long bar with 10 hand pumps. The bar area has comfy seating and wooden barrel tables, whilst to the right is the restaurant area. There is even more seating outside on the patio and garden. There is an extensive menu offering reasonably-priced food.

Moldy Fig

Moldy Fig

Stoneham Lane, Eastleigh SO50 9HQ

Real Ale Available
Garden
Lunchtime Meals

Pub adjoining the Concorde Club that is fully open to non-members. The entrance is shared with the Concorde Club; turn left after going through the doors to go to the pub. The small bar area has several comfy chairs/sofas with walls covered with memorabilia from the Concorde Club. The main area is a restaurant which leads onto a large decked patio area overlooking the river. A footbridge over the river provides access to a large grassed area with marquee used for functions and the adjoining hotel. The pub sometimes shuts at 6pm on Sundays if hired for private events.

Steam Town Brew Co.

Steam Town Brew Co.

1 Bishopstoke Road, Eastleigh SO50 6AD

Real Ale Available
Real Cider Available
Family Friendly

A micro brewery & brewery tap which opened in late 2017, though the first beers from the 6-barrel brewery weren't available until end of February 2018. Currently the bar serves a continually changing range of at least 4 cask beers (both national, local and on-site brewed) supplemented by wide range of craft beers on tap. The bar area has an industrial feel with bare brick walls. A railway clock hangs near the bar. The adjoining area is mainly for food which includes a row of table and chairs that come from the first class train compartment with pipework and comic murals of the brewery. Food consists of gourmet burgers. It is also worth a visit to the toilets to see an alternative use for beer kegs! New in Autumn 2021 is an upstairs area which is accessed via industrial steel stairs from the 'lounge'.
